Ok so I've been using Biore's facial cleansers since I was 11. I've used the one for oily skin, combination skin, dry skin, and so much more. After switching out the different kinds of facial cleansers, I found the one that works best for teenagers, and for my skin of course.I'm currently using the Bioré Acne Care facial foam aka the one with the orange packaging haha.It's anti-bacterial, prevents acne and gets rid of any excess oil, which is great, because my skin tends to get oily throughout the day. This product really helps because if you have oily skin and don't use a proper facial cleanser, you probably will get acne.


                      

I've repurchased the Acne Care facial cleanser multiple times now, and I have clear, acne-free skin :) You can get it at any drugstore or at Watsons, you can get it anywhere really.

The difference between the Clarisonic and this thing is firstly, it's WAAAAAY more affordable than the Clarisonic. I bought mine about a year ago for about $8.50 if I'm not wrong, from Sasa. It works really well with the facial cleanser and gently exfoliates your skin, getting rid of all that sweat and oil built up throughout the day. I wouldn't suggest using it with a facial cleanser that already exfoliates your skin though, because it may be too abrasive. If you use makeup, this product also helps get rid of all the makeup on your face. Click here to see the product on the Sasa website :) 




So, the way I use these products is pretty basic. i get about 2cm of the facial cleanser on my palm, make it all foamy, apply all over my face, then I use the facial brush to exfoliate my skin before washing it off with cold water :)

I've been using this product everyday, once at night after I wash my hair, and once in the morning before I go to school. I noticed that when you use it with dry hair, you can really tell that your hair feels SO much softer after applying the conditioner and letting it dry.

If you're wondering how I use this product, I basically split my hair into two. Then I take about two quick pumps and spread it evenly throughout one side of my hair. I do the same for the other side, then I just brush through my hair with a paddle brush and let it dry! :)

Note: if you use it after showering, let your hair dry for a bit first before applying, and you may want to use a comb instead of a brush because you don't wanna be pulling out your hair! ><
